Transaction 92cfc299b76b35e3daa597808f3e2a2e8dcc781b342ad897311f065e5bf4923c

1 Input
2 Outputs
  • 92cfc299b76b35e3daa597808f3e2a2e8dcc781b342ad897311f065e5bf4923c:0
  • value  6629072069
    address  3MDHe2SoLUjVG85aMWLN2NV2bpisK1BNjx
  • 92cfc299b76b35e3daa597808f3e2a2e8dcc781b342ad897311f065e5bf4923c:1
  • value  5000000
    address  32XLJ3Ua6wDPSpNANMbL3wHLantAmSoKqL